Transaction 752c05c95267a72dbc71b89661e66924c2abaf65760ff99724efcc2e25831a08

20 Input
2 Outputs
  • 752c05c95267a72dbc71b89661e66924c2abaf65760ff99724efcc2e25831a08:0
  • value  136618
    address  1431Tinv3dcNmWUyDuVMLG38Gupt36f8fS
  • 752c05c95267a72dbc71b89661e66924c2abaf65760ff99724efcc2e25831a08:1
  • value  18000000
    address  bc1qf7gd6re62f5jkahnagealjt372u7zx7zvyx70c